Примеры из практики

Компания redBus использует Gemini Flash через Firebase AI Logic для увеличения длины отзывов клиентов на 57%.

3 минуты чтения
Thomas Ezan
Старший инженер по связям с разработчиками

redBus , крупнейшая в мире онлайн-платформа по продаже автобусных билетов, обслуживает миллионы путешественников в Индии, Юго-Восточной Азии и Латинской Америке. Сервис преимущественно ориентирован на мобильные устройства: более 90% всех бронирований осуществляется через приложение. Однако это создает значительные трудности в сборе полезных отзывов от пользователей, говорящих на десятках разных языков. Написание отзывов неудобно для многих пользователей, а отзыв, написанный, например, на тамильском языке, мало полезен для автобусного оператора, говорящего только на хинди.

Для повышения качества и объема отзывов пользователей разработчики redBus использовали Gemini Flash — модель искусственного интеллекта от Google, обеспечивающую низкую задержку, — для мгновенной расшифровки и перевода голосовых записей пользователей. Для интеграции этого мощного ИИ в свое приложение без необходимости сложной работы с бэкэндом они использовали Firebase AI Logic . Эта новая функция устранила языковые барьеры и упростила процесс проверки, что привело к значительному повышению вовлеченности пользователей и качества отзывов.

Упрощение обратной связи с пользователями с помощью подхода, ориентированного на голосовое взаимодействие.

Предыдущая система отзывов в приложении redBus была текстовой, что создавало ряд ключевых проблем. «В наших масштабах надежные отзывы пользователей имеют решающее значение: они укрепляют доверие путешественников и предоставляют операторам полезную информацию для принятия решений. Хотя наша существующая текстовая система хорошо нам служила, мы обнаружили, что клиентам часто было сложно подробно описать свой опыт, в результате чего отзывы пользователей были недостаточно подробными и объемными, чтобы обеспечить максимальную пользу как для путешественников, так и для операторов. Более того, языковые барьеры ограничивали полезность отзывов, поскольку отзывы на одном языке были бесполезны для пользователей или операторов автобусов, говорящих на другом. Нашей главной целью было использовать выразительные возможности голоса и преодолеть языковой барьер, чтобы получить более достоверные и подробные отзывы пользователей», — сказал Абхи Муктисварар, старший технический руководитель мобильной разработки в redBus.

Команда разработчиков хотела создать максимально удобный интерфейс, ориентированный на голосовое управление, поэтому они разработали новый алгоритм, позволяющий пользователям просто озвучивать свой отзыв на родном языке. Для стимулирования использования команда внедрила заметную анимированную кнопку микрофона в сочетании с текстом: «Ваш голос важен, поделитесь своим отзывом на своем языке». Это сообщение отображается на родном языке пользователя, в соответствии с языковыми настройками приложения.

ANDDM_redBus_02_mic_R2.gif

Приложение, использующее Gemini Flash, обрабатывает голосовую запись пользователя. Сначала оно преобразует речь в текст, затем переводит его на английский язык и, наконец, анализирует эмоциональную окраску, чтобы автоматически сгенерировать звездный рейтинг и предсказать соответствующие теги на основе содержания отзыва. Затем оно создает краткое резюме и автоматически заполняет поля формы отзыва сгенерированным содержимым.

Разработчики выбрали Firebase AI Logic, потому что он позволил им создать и выпустить функцию без помощи команды бэкенда, что значительно сократило время разработки и упростило процесс. «Firebase AI SDK стал ключевым отличием, поскольку это было единственное решение, которое позволило нашей команде фронтенда самостоятельно создать и выпустить функцию», — объяснил Абхи. Такой подход позволил команде пройти путь от концепции до запуска всего за 30 дней.

В процессе внедрения инженеры использовали структурированный вывод , позволяющий модели Gemini Flash возвращать корректные JSON-ответы, включающие транскрипцию, перевод, анализ настроения и звездный рейтинг, что упрощает последующее заполнение пользовательского интерфейса. Это обеспечило бесперебойную работу пользователя. Пользователям отображается как исходный транскрибированный текст на их родном языке, так и переведенная, сокращенная версия на английском языке. Что наиболее важно, пользователь получает полный контроль над просмотром и редактированием всего сгенерированного ИИ текста и изменением звездного рейтинга перед отправкой отзыва. Он даже может повторить свой голос, чтобы добавить дополнительный контент.

abhi.png

Повышение вовлеченности и получение более глубоких знаний о пользователях.
Функция голосовых отзывов на основе искусственного интеллекта оказала значительное положительное влияние на вовлеченность пользователей. Благодаря возможности говорить на родном языке, redBus добился увеличения длины отзывов на 57% и заметного роста общего количества отзывов.


Новая функция успешно привлекла часть пользователей, которые ранее не решались писать отзывы. С момента внедрения отзывы пользователей в подавляющем большинстве положительные: клиенты ценят точность транскрипции и перевода, а также считают, что сгенерированные ИИ резюме представляют собой краткий обзор их более длинных и подробных отзывов.

Несмотря на размещение в облаке, Gemini Flash обеспечивает высокую скорость отклика для пользователей. «Наши партнеры и заинтересованные стороны часто отмечают, что скорость отклика нашей новой функции ИИ настолько высока и плавна, что создается ощущение, будто ИИ работает непосредственно на устройстве», — сказал Абхи. «Это свидетельствует о низкой задержке модели Gemini Flash, которая стала ключевым фактором ее успеха».

abhi2.png

Более простой способ создавать с помощью ИИ.

Для команды redBus этот проект продемонстрировал, как Firebase AI Logic и Gemini Flash позволяют мобильным разработчикам создавать функции, которые в противном случае потребовали бы реализации на бэкэнде. Это снижает зависимость от изменений на стороне сервера и позволяет разработчикам быстро и независимо вносить изменения.

После успеха функции голосового отзыва команда redBus изучает другие варианты использования генеративного ИИ на устройстве для дальнейшего улучшения своего приложения. Они также планируют использовать Google AI Studio для тестирования и доработки подсказок в будущем. Для Абхи урок ясен: «Дело уже не в сложных настройках бэкэнда, — сказал он. — Дело в создании правильной подсказки для разработки следующей инновационной функции, которая напрямую улучшит пользовательский опыт».

gemini2.png

Начать

Узнайте больше о том, как использовать Gemini и Firebase AI Logic для создания функций генеративного ИИ для вашего собственного приложения.

    Автор:

    Продолжить чтение